summaryrefslogtreecommitdiff
path: root/sp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b
diff options
context:
space:
mode:
Diffstat (limited to 'sp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b')
-rw-r--r--sp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b6
1 files changed, 5 insertions, 1 deletions
diff --git a/sp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b b/sp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b
index a9fd66528bd..f913c6b8a9e 100644
--- a/sp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b
+++ b/spec/support/shared_examples/lib/sidebars/admin/menus/admin_menus_shared_examples.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-RSpec.shared_examples 'Admin menu' do |link:, title:, icon:|
+RSpec.shared_examples 'Admin menu' do |link:, title:, icon:, separated: false|
let_it_be(:user) { build(:user, :admin) }
before do
@@ -23,6 +23,10 @@ RSpec.shared_examples 'Admin menu' do |link:, title:, icon:|
expect(subject.sprite_icon).to be icon
end
+ it 'renders the separator if needed' do
+ expect(subject.separated?).to be separated
+ end
+
describe '#render?' do
context 'when user is admin' do
it 'renders' do